New I Mac Is A Winner By eagle on - Updated Oct 15, 2011

I prefer the black and aluminum appearance of the new iMac to the older white models. The widescreen display allows much more viewing real estate and workspace for me. The glare on the high gloss screen doesn't bother me because the monitor can be swivelled up and down so you can easily adjust for it. Any computer screen is going to have a problem if you're working by a lot of windows. I put in another 1GB of RAM and it was easy. It was the first time I ever added memory to a computer before and it took only a few minutes. The keyboard is so slim and lightweight, yet the keys are easy to work on. They have more spring than a laptop but are not as loud and clunky as a regular keyboard. I can move this to any room in the house when I work. It's easy to carry and just one plug into the wall and it's on.
